news 2026/4/23 15:07:20

命令行工具gphoto2:用自动化控制提升相机管理效率

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
命令行工具gphoto2:用自动化控制提升相机管理效率

命令行工具gphoto2:用自动化控制提升相机管理效率

【免费下载链接】gphoto2The gphoto2 commandline tool for accessing and controlling digital cameras.项目地址: https://gitcode.com/gh_mirrors/gp/gphoto2

当你需要高效管理数码相机设备、实现自动化拍摄流程或批量处理照片时,命令行工具gphoto2提供了无界面操作的批量管理方案,通过简洁的指令实现跨设备协同,让相机控制效率提升显著。

核心价值:重新定义相机控制方式

打破图形界面依赖的效率革命

传统相机管理往往依赖厂商提供的专用软件,这些软件体积庞大且功能受限。gphoto2通过命令行交互,将相机控制浓缩为可组合的指令集,让专业用户能够直接掌控设备核心功能。无论是拍摄参数调整还是文件传输,都能通过短短几行命令完成,避免了图形界面的操作延迟和资源占用。

🔧 跨平台兼容的设备连接能力

gphoto2支持Linux、macOS和Windows系统,能够识别佳能、尼康、索尼等主流相机品牌。当你需要在不同操作系统间切换工作环境时,无需重新学习新的操作流程,统一的命令集确保了工作流的连续性。

自动化脚本驱动的工作流革新

区别于手动操作的繁琐重复,gphoto2可以轻松集成到脚本中,实现从拍摄到存储的全流程自动化。无论是定时拍摄、批量下载还是格式转换,都能通过预设指令自动完成,让摄影师专注于创意本身而非机械操作。

场景突破:解决实际拍摄痛点

展会照片批量采集方案

传统方式:展会现场需要安排专人负责相机操作,频繁插拔设备传输照片,不仅占用人力还容易遗漏重要瞬间。命令行方式:通过gphoto2脚本实现无人值守采集,相机连接后自动拍摄并按展位编号分类存储,工作人员可专注于引导观众。

延时摄影自动化工作流

传统方式:手动设置定时器,每隔固定时间手动按下快门,长时间拍摄容易因人为误差导致序列中断。命令行方式:编写简单脚本即可实现精准定时拍摄,配合参数调整指令,还能根据环境光线自动优化曝光设置,确保延时视频的连贯性。

多相机同步拍摄控制

传统方式:多机位拍摄时需要协调多名摄影师同步操作,难以保证画面的一致性。命令行方式:通过gphoto2的设备轮询机制,可同时控制多台相机同步触发快门,确保不同角度的画面在时间上完全一致。

极简上手:3分钟启动自动化

设备连接三步流程

  1. 连接相机至电脑并开启电源
  2. 执行设备检测命令识别相机型号
  3. 选择对应操作指令开始工作

基础操作对比表

操作场景传统方式命令行方式
照片下载打开专用软件→选择照片→点击导出→选择存储路径一条命令指定存储目录,自动完成所有文件传输
远程拍摄现场操作相机或使用专用遥控器远程执行拍摄命令,支持参数实时调整
批量重命名手动重命名或使用批处理软件拍摄时直接按规则命名,无需后期处理

场景脚本模板:展会自动采集系统

设置每30秒拍摄一张照片,按"展位号-时间戳"格式命名,自动存储到指定目录。通过简单修改参数,可适配不同展会的拍摄需求。

场景脚本模板:夜间延时拍摄

从黄昏到深夜,根据光线变化自动调整曝光参数,每5分钟拍摄一张,生成流畅的昼夜交替视频素材。

5级能力成长路径

  1. 基础操作:掌握设备检测和文件传输命令
  2. 批量处理:实现照片的批量下载与格式转换
  3. 定时任务:设置简单的定时拍摄脚本
  4. 条件控制:根据环境参数自动调整拍摄策略
  5. 系统集成:与图像处理软件联动实现全流程自动化

通过gphoto2这款命令行工具,你可以告别繁琐的图形界面操作,以更高效、更灵活的方式掌控相机设备。无论是专业摄影工作者还是摄影爱好者,都能从中找到提升工作效率的解决方案,让技术为创意服务。

【免费下载链接】gphoto2The gphoto2 commandline tool for accessing and controlling digital cameras.项目地址: https://gitcode.com/gh_mirrors/gp/gphoto2

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/16 5:52:39

树莓派4b安装系统与EEPROM固件版本匹配详解

以下是对您提供的博文内容进行 深度润色与专业重构后的版本 。我以一名深耕嵌入式系统多年、常年在工业现场调试树莓派设备的工程师身份,用更自然、更具实操感和教学逻辑的语言重写了全文—— 彻底去除AI腔调、模板化结构与空洞术语堆砌,强化“人话解…

作者头像 李华
网站建设 2026/4/17 15:21:09

3步解锁设备潜能:全品牌安卓设备系统焕新指南

3步解锁设备潜能:全品牌安卓设备系统焕新指南 【免费下载链接】Flashtool Xperia device flashing 项目地址: https://gitcode.com/gh_mirrors/fl/Flashtool 你是否遇到过手机使用不到一年就卡顿严重的情况?是否感觉刚买时流畅的设备,…

作者头像 李华
网站建设 2026/4/18 20:23:59

重新定义桌面互动:BongoCat智能互动数字伙伴焕新体验

重新定义桌面互动:BongoCat智能互动数字伙伴焕新体验 【免费下载链接】BongoCat 让呆萌可爱的 Bongo Cat 陪伴你的键盘敲击与鼠标操作,每一次输入都充满趣味与活力! 项目地址: https://gitcode.com/gh_mirrors/bong/BongoCat 在数字化…

作者头像 李华
网站建设 2026/4/18 13:44:00

移动端触控交互实现:HBuilderX项目实战

以下是对您提供的博文内容进行 深度润色与结构重构后的技术文章 。整体风格更贴近一位资深前端工程师在技术社区中分享实战经验的口吻:语言自然、逻辑严密、重点突出,彻底去除AI生成痕迹和模板化表达;同时强化了HBuilderX平台特性、uni-app…

作者头像 李华
网站建设 2026/4/22 10:23:45

ESP32 Arduino环境搭建前的依赖安装说明

以下是对您提供的博文内容进行 深度润色与结构重构后的技术博客文稿 。我以一位深耕嵌入式开发多年、常年带教高校学生与企业工程师的“实战派博主”身份,彻底摒弃AI腔调和模板化表达,用更自然、更具教学感、更富工程现场气息的语言重写全文——既保留…

作者头像 李华